Results from the FREJUS Experiment

Abstract

A study of neutrino interactions recorded by the FREJUS detector is presented. A detailed comparison with a Monte Carlo calculation based on atmospheric neutrino (anti-neutrino) interactions in the detector shows that the behaviour of the apparatus is well understood. The analysis of the nucleon stability is described and lifetime limits are given for various decay modes with a charged lepton or an anti-neutrino in the final state. Neutrino and muon data have been also analyzed to search for a signal coming from the supernova SN1987A, yielding a negative answer.
